0.5/1 when I deposited $100. I had played microlimit home games with friends and carefully read TOP, HPFAP (SSHE wasn't out at the time) and played live 4/8 at Foxwoods (= easier than 0.5/1 online) before making my deposit. Most importantly I had started reading 2+2 forums and thinking about poker, especially specific hand threads, in my spare time.
When I started out I had good starting hand selection and was a good value bettor. My hand reading was weak and I made a lot of desperation crying calls (often the 2 BB variety after turn raises) in big pots even though I was winning like never. Even so, I was able to beat the microlimit games fairly easily, with much help from these boards. |
